  • Back Alley, Shoe Lane —    East out of Shoe Lane, in Farringdon Ward Without (Rocque, 1746 Boyle, 1799).    Site now occupied by warehouses and offices …   Dictionary of London

  • Back Alley, Three Crane Lane —    A passage to the Thames out of Three Crane Lane (Rocque, 1746 Boyle, 1799). In Vintry Ward.    The alley seems to have been removed and the site rebuilt about the beginning of the 19th century …   Dictionary of London

  • Back Alley, Yard, Little Moorfields —    West out of Back Street, Little Moorfields, with passage south to Moor Lane (Strype, ed. 1720), and leading to Ropemakers Alley. Cripplegate Ward Without …   Dictionary of London

  • Back Alley, Great Gardens, St. Katherine's —    North out of the Great Gardens, St. Katherine s Lane, East Smithfield (Rocque, 1746 Lockie, 1816).    Site now covered by St. Katherine s Docks …   Dictionary of London

  • Back Alley, Three Foxes Court —    Out of Three Foxes Court, Long Lane, West Smithfield (Strype, 1755 Boyle, 1799).    Not named in the maps …   Dictionary of London
